This is the shocking moment an injured man is spotted inside a grave amid reports he had been attacked, thrown into the plot and left for dead.
Police say the long-haired man had been thrown in to the tomb at a cemetery and its lid sealed tight, presumably in an attempt to kill him.
Fortunately visitors to a nearby grave spotted bloodstains on the casket and thought the tombstone had been tampered with so called in police.
Officers and cemetery staff were alerted but what looked like a possible act of vandalism proved to be an attempted murder, according to police.

Firemen removed the heavy cover, and found a man lying inside severely injured.
The man, who was only identified by his initials VSFM, is a 33-year-old local.
He was taken to a nearby hospital and is in a stable condition.

The incident happened at the Caju Cemetery in the city of Campos dos Goytacazes, 280 kilometres (174 miles) away from Rio de Janeiro in Brazil.
